Surety Contract Bonds Are Expensive



Surety contract bonds aren't constantly costly, in contrast to common belief. Many people think that obtaining a surety bond for an agreement will certainly result in significant expenses. However, this isn't necessarily the instance.

The price of a surety bond is determined by different variables, such as the sort of bond, the bond quantity, and the risk included. It is very important to recognize that surety bond premiums are a little portion of the bond quantity, typically varying from 1% to 15%.

In addition, the monetary security and creditworthiness of the contractor play a significant duty in figuring out the bond premium. So, if you have a great credit history and a solid monetary standing, you may have the ability to safeguard a guaranty agreement bond at a reasonable cost.

Guaranty Contract Bonds Coincide as Insurance policy



In contrast to common belief, there's a key difference between surety contract bonds and insurance coverage. While both provide a form of financial security, they offer different functions worldwide of service.

Guaranty contract bonds are specifically created to assure the efficiency of a professional or a business on a job. bond 2000 ensure that the professional meets their contractual obligations and completes the project as agreed upon.

On the other hand, insurance policies secure against unforeseen events and supply insurance coverage for losses or damages. Insurance coverage is suggested to compensate policyholders for losses that happen because of accidents, theft, or various other protected occasions.
